Cropthorne upset title contenders Rangers

CROPTHORNE dented Mickleton Rangers’ promotion hopes in Division Two of the Birdseye Evesham Sunday League with an excellent 5-3 away win

Tom and John Boother, Warren, Taylor and Dean scored for Cropthorne with third placed Rangers replying through Robinson (2) and Beech.

Tewkesbury Town and Harvington shared six goals in a thrilling match. Tarling (2) and Bloom netted for Town, with Kinnersley, Ferguson and Dallaway replying for Harvington.

Evans (3), Berryman (2), Thompson and Parker scored for Broadway United Res in an excellent 7-1 win against Charlton Old Boys 7-1, while a Happlewhite double helped Ecosamba account for Badsey Recreation.




Sun Inn went back to the top of Division Three with a 4-0 away win at Ambi Allsports, the Winchcombe side scoring through Parry (2), H Roberts and M Roberts.

In Division One Cidermill hit seven past Bredon, thanks to goals from Reading (2), Jeffreys, Hardy, Stevens, Ballard and Cumberland, Evesham WMC led through a Penfold effort before Mark Bellamy struck to earn Pinvin United a point.


Jacksons Fairfield reached the last eight of the Evesham Mechanical Services KO Cup, after goals from Sutton (2), Malin and Hoskin knocked out Tesco United 4-2. Colston and Dovey replied.

In the Express-Funding Mick Godwin Cup two Divison Three sides fell to higher graded opposition.

Bengeworth lost 1-5 to Division Two leaders Alderton who scored through Davis, Charlton, Baker, Bowles and Reid, whilst Fortis bowed out 2-4 to Inkberrow. Wallace and McRae netted for Fortis, their Division One opponents replied through Sheen (2), Hughes and Firkin.
